Title: Morte, mortadella, ratastic regret, chemotherapy cat and the bitter-sweet fruits of consumption
Giclée print on canvas
(1/9) Limited editionç
Hand signed by the artist
61 x 76 cm
2024
DESCRIPTION
A table has been set. A delectable assortment of cheeses, fruits, mortadella, and all manner of sweet meats. A feast for the eyes as well as the mouth, enriched upon a surface of plush blue and white fabrics. But alas, it was not to be. The guests—a cast of society’s who’s who—never did manage to attend. Their regrets were sent, with excuses of some such or the other. How quickly rumours travel in this city! How quickly one loses one’s good reputation for its opposite replacement! The master of the house now sits at the table alone, reading the letters of regret, the excuses. In a sudden rage he pulls at the table cloth, casting the feast upon the floor before storming out of the room. But the goods do not go to waste. Indeed, the spirits of the house have found an excuse to gather, to make merry, make mischief, or make melancholy, or make as they wish. It matters not, for the wine at last flows, and they can at last compare tragedies together at the table of torment. The master of the house is a hunter, and the ghosts of a room full of taxidermy trophies descend upon the feast. A monkey, syringe in hand, poison loaded, injects it into a hairless cat. It laments with a hairless mouse. They should be enemies, but what they have in common is more than skin deep. The cherub is angry, for he does not like to see food wasted.
